Informationen zum Autor Selvaraj Velayutham is Associate Professor in the Department of Sociology, Macquarie University, Australia. Vijay Devadas is Associate Professor in the School of Communication Studies, Auckland University of Technology, New Zealand. Zusammenfassung Tamil Cinema in the Twenty-First Century explores the current state of Tamil cinema, one of India's largest film industries Inhaltsverzeichnis List of Figures. List of Contributors.
